Two-year results from the Phase 3 SURPASS-ET trial suggest that earlier initiation of ropeginterferon alfa-2b may provide deeper molecular responses and more durable disease control for some patients with high-risk essential thrombocythemia (ET).
The findings were presented by Harinder Gill, MD, at the 2026 European Hematology Association Congress in Stockholm.
What Did SURPASS-ET Study?
SURPASS-ET evaluated patients with high-risk essential thrombocythemia who were resistant or intolerant to hydroxyurea and had leukocytosis. The original randomized Phase 3 trial compared ropeginterferon alfa-2b with anagrelide as second-line therapy.

For the extended SURPASS-ET analysis, researchers compared patients who received ropeginterferon from the beginning with patients who initially received anagrelide and later switched to ropeginterferon.
One distinction is important for patients: “early treatment” in this study does not mean starting ropeginterferon immediately after an ET diagnosis. It refers to beginning ropeginterferon earlier after hydroxyurea resistance or intolerance.
Key 2-Year Findings
One of the most striking findings involved progression-free survival.
- 76.9% estimated progression-free survival at 24 months for patients who received ropeginterferon from baseline
- 43.1% for patients whose ropeginterferon treatment was delayed
The investigators also reported progressively deeper molecular responses with longer exposure to ropeginterferon.
Among evaluable patients with JAK2 V617F, partial molecular response at Month 24 was reported in 34.7% of the earlier-treatment group compared with 15.4% of the delayed-treatment group.
Progression-free survival should not be confused with overall survival. These results concern remaining free of the progression events defined in the study, not simply whether a patient was alive at two years.
Why Could This Matter for ET Patients?
The findings raise an important question in ET treatment: Could earlier use of interferon affect the underlying disease rather than simply control elevated blood counts?

The SURPASS-ET results suggest that longer exposure to ropeginterferon may be associated with deeper molecular responses and improved disease control.
Key Takeaway
The two-year SURPASS-ET data strengthen the evidence that ropeginterferon may do more in ET than simply lower blood counts. Patients who received ropeginterferon earlier showed deeper molecular responses and substantially higher estimated progression-free survival than patients whose treatment with ropeginterferon was delayed.
However, the extended analysis was not a newly randomized study specifically created to compare early versus delayed interferon. Patients who crossed over from anagrelide represented a selected group. The results are encouraging, but they do not prove that starting ropeginterferon earlier will improve long-term outcomes for every patient.
For people with high-risk ET who no longer respond adequately to hydroxyurea or cannot tolerate it, these findings add important evidence to the growing discussion around interferon as a potential disease-modifying treatment strategy.
